TallySoft uses ActiveReports, Data Dynamics Reports and ActiveAnalysis for all their reporting and BI needs
"In the previous version of our product, we used Crystal Reports and ActiveReports. Crystal was an un-stable nightmare while ActiveReports was solid and easy for our developers to design.
When moving to .Net/ASP we wanted the same stability while adding a report designer and interoperability with Microsoft RDL (if possible). After researching competitors we felt comfortable that Data Dynamics Reports was the best choice. The added ActiveAnalysis product looked good as well so we purchased both. However, we have not yet implemented ActiveAnalysis.
We are currently designing with Data Dynamics Reports and find the same consistent quality and reliability that we experienced with ActiveReports. There are some features that we would like to see (open the designer interaces more to the developers instead of the Black Box) but overall we are comfortable that we made the right choice."

GrapeCity announces ActiveAnalysis 2.0 Beta with Freeform Data Analysis and Data Visualization for Microsoft Silverlight
The world’s first freeform data analysis and data visualization component for Windows Forms and ASP.NET adds Silverlight support and Excel export
MORRISVILLE, NC — GrapeCity today announced the availability of ActiveAnalysis 2.0 Beta, formerly known as Data Dynamics Analysis. The world’s first freeform data analysis component for Windows Forms, ASP.NET and Silverlight allows developers to rapidly embed out-of-the-box OLAP, data visualization, and ad hoc business intelligence (BI) features into their applications.
Designed for Microsoft Silverlight 4, the latest version supports printing and the use of context menus within Silverlight. The Silverlight support allows .NET developers to rapidly embed out-of-the-box interactive, cross-browser data analysis and visualization features into their applications.
Another significant feature is the support for exporting the onscreen data to Microsoft Excel for offline analysis. End users can export the onscreen data, including encoded values and exports it to a format that allows them to further analyze or manipulate the data in Excel.
Major new features include:
• Silverlight based out-of-the-box cross-browser data analysis capabilities
• Excel export for offline analysis on the desktop
• Intelligent processing of numeric and date data to display more information in less space
• Automatic selection of the correct visual representation based on the data type
• Accelerated information discovery and analysis for end users
Commenting on the release, James Johnson, the GrapeCity PowerTools Product Manager said, “By enabling Silverlight based data analysis combined with Excel export, the product effectively allows developers to benefit from the centralized deployment and distribution of their Silverlight based web application while giving users the rich client experience they get with traditional desktop tools.”
The release version of GrapeCity ActiveAnalysis 2.0 will be available for Windows Forms, ASP.NET and Silverlight. Prices start at $999, with site licensing and annual maintenance available.
